Beauty Tips For Healthy Skin

Warmer weather means more time under the sun. Other than applying sunscreen regularly, there are some simple steps that can be added to your beauty regimen for a healthy complexion that will enhance your natural beauty.

Exfoliate

Do not underestimate how important it is to exfoliate regularly even if you are not a fan of makeup products? By exfoliating, you help speed up the natural process of cell turnover and help shed away the dead skin cells. You will not only achieve a brighter and smoother complexion, but may also reduce the amount of beauty products needed since your skin has better absorbency. Natural ingredients like oatmeal, coffee and sugars are great exfoliants.

Salicylic Acid

If you have oily or acne prone skin, you might be familiar with the use of salicylic acid in various acne treatment products. However, excessive use of salicylic acid might cause dryness and skin peeling. Try cleanser with 2% salicylic acid once or twice a week to fight blemishes.

Sunscreen

Sunscreen is definitely the beauty staple swear by makeup artists and celebrities. It should be worn all year round to protect your skin from the sunrays that might cause skin cancer, skin discolorations, and premature fine lines, wrinkles and aging.
